Recreational Advisory for Watts Bar Reservoir

The Environmental Protection Agency, the Tennessee Department of Health, the Tennessee Department of Environment and Conservation and Tennessee Valley Authority are issuing an advisory regarding boating, swimming and fishing on Watts Bar Reservoir.  

Emory River Section

The public is cautioned to avoid recreational use of the lower Emory River in the vicinity of the ash release down to the confluence of the Emory and Clinch Rivers, which includes adjacent coves, inlets, islands, and sand bars.  Small vessel traffic is currently channeled through a well-marked navigational lane, but swimming, jet skiing, water skiing and tubing are not advised at this time in these areas. In addition to construction related risks, contact with submerged or floating ash should be avoided, and if ash is contacted it should be washed off with soap and water.  Chronic exposure by incidental ingestion and inhalation should also be avoided. 

Clinch River and Tennessee River Sections

Water- based recreation on the Clinch and Tennessee Rivers should not be impacted this season and can continue.  It is safe to swim, boat and eat most kinds of fish.  See TDEC's Web site for more information about already existing fish consumption advisories.

Selenium Information

Selenium is a naturally occurring mineral element found in rocks and soil. In low level doses it is actually good for the health; most people are exposed to it daily through food, water and even as a vitamin supplement. TVA’s water quality monitoring has not detected levels of selenium in water in the Kingston area that violate standards, and we’ve seen no evidence that selenium is a problem. Nonetheless, out of an abundance of caution, TVA and the State of Tennessee are continuing their sampling and monitoring. Read more

CERCLA Directive

On April 1, 2009, Tom Kilgore, TVA President & Chief Executive Officer, directed Anda Ray, Senior Vice President, Office of Environment & Research, to oversee environmental response actions for the Kingston Ash Spill to ensure that response actions necessary to protect the public health or welfare or the environment are undertaken at Kingston consistent with the National Contingency Plan.

Emory River Update

Here are some key facts on the Emory river related to the recent heavy rains in the area:

  • High flows in the Emory River continue to go down, with no drinking water problems reported.
  • The flow in the Emory River was about 4,600 cubic feet per second (cfs) as of Friday, May 8.
  • Typical flows are between 700 and 1,300 cfs.  The highest flow seen over the last several days, due to rain, was 69,000 cfs.
  • TVA continues to monitor water quality as does the EPA and the state of Tennessee.  Routine monitoring was suspended on Wednesday and Thursday due to concerns about employee safety.  Routine monitoring is expected to begin again on Friday, May 8, depending on weather.
  • Drinking water continues to be monitored daily by the Kingston Water Treatment plant, which has reported no problems with drinking water quality.
  • Due to the large flows in the river, more cenospheres are moving downriver.  TVA has increased the numbers of crews to work on removal of the cenospheres in the Emory, Clinch and Tennessee rivers.
  • TVA is working hard to also remove the debris that is coming from upstream of the Kingston site and floating downriver from the Emory, as well as the Clinch River, with the cenospheres.
  • For storms such as those the area has experienced recently, it is not unusual for large amounts of trash and debris to flow into and move downriver.  As the material is collected by the booms in the rivers, TVA will remove it as quickly as possible.
  • When it is safe to get back on the river, TVA will remap the river bottom to determine if ash moved and where it was deposited.
  • Dredging resumed in the river on Thursday, May 7, with the hydrolabs continually monitoring various parameters to ensure ash in the river is not being further stirred up by the operation.

Sediment Sampling

In order to determine if there were issues with historic river sediment, samples of the sediment were taken prior to the start of TVA’s dredging activities. The U.S. Department of Energy (DOE), at TVA’s request, collected core samples of sediments at eight
locations in the Clinch River immediately downstream of the mouth of the Emory River and at two locations in the Emory River. Those samples were analyzed for 23 metals, PCBs, and chlordane. Because the goal was to find out if PCBs were present in older, deeper sediments, DOE segmented the cores into six-inch sections, beginning six inches below the point where the surface deposits stopped and historic deposits began. Then they tested each segment of the core. DOE detected PCBs in the historic sediment from the Emory River at mile 0.5. Consequently, TVA
performed additional random sampling of surface sediments (0 to 6 inches in depth) at eight locations between Emory River miles 0.3 and 0.8. TVA chose to analyze only the surface samples since
those are the most likely sediments to be disturbed by dredging operations if TVA were to dredge that part of the Emory River. At this time, there is no plan to dredge downstream of Emory River mile 1.5. Results for PCBs in the eight surface samples at mile
0.5 were all less than the reporting limit of 0.033 milligrams per kilogram. There were several instances of detection of PCBs at extremely low levels (0.010 mg/kg or less). Therefore, if recovery efforts were to disturb surface sediments, legacy PCBs do not appear to be a problem.

Dust Suppression

TVA is taking measures to reduce the amount of airborne dust that may arise from the ash. To minimize dust and erosion, the undisturbed portion of the ash cell is being treated with Flexterra, a liquid dust suppression agent, composed primarily of wood fibers. This is a temporary measure for controlling dust and erosion while long-term recovery efforts continue.
